Understanding Portable Solar Panels:


Portable solar panels, also known as foldable or flexible solar panels, are compact photovoltaic modules designed for mobility and ease of use.

Unlike traditional rooftop solar panels, portable variants are lightweight, foldable, and often come with built-in features such as handles and kickstands for enhanced portability and usability.

These panels harness sunlight and convert it into electricity using photovoltaic cells, typically made of silicon-based materials.





How Portable Solar Panels Work:


When exposed to sunlight, the photovoltaic cells within the solar panel generate direct current (DC) electricity.

An integrated charge controller regulates the flow of electricity, preventing overcharging and ensuring compatibility with various devices.

Some portable solar panels feature built-in battery packs or USB ports, allowing direct charging of devices or storage of solar-generated power for later use.

Choosing the Right Portable Solar Panel:


Wattage and Power Output: Consider the wattage and power output of the portable solar panel, which determine its charging capacity and compatibility with your devices.

Size and Weight: Opt for a portable solar panel that strikes a balance between power output and portability, ensuring it meets your energy needs without being cumbersome to carry.

Durability and Weather Resistance: Look for rugged, weather-resistant construction that can withstand outdoor conditions such as rain, dust, and temperature fluctuations.

Additional Features: Evaluate additional features such as built-in USB ports, integrated battery packs, kickstands, and carrying cases, which enhance usability and convenience.
